So, it has finished. I will click on finish. So I will go to windows, search for Xampp. Then click on Xampp control Panel. I want to open Xampp and run Apache and run MySQL . These are what will enable us to run WordPress. Under Apache, click Start to run it. Then start MySQL. Just click on Start. If it turns green, then you are good to go.

So the next thing. We go and install Xampp. So I will type localhost on my browser. Then choose your language. My language of choice is English. So just like that and Xampp is installed. You can now run any PHP package , any PHP system with a database. You can run any Database system , PHP database system here.

So the next we are going to do is to create our database. The database we are going to use for installing WordPress. Go under Tools and click on phpMyAdmin. You can also go there directly by going to localhost/phpmyadmin .

So we want to create a new Database. Click on Databases . And give the Database a name, where it says Create database . I will call mine WordPress . After that, click on Create . Database has been created.
